Enterprise-D Sensor Systems (Port Assemblies & Secondary Array)
The Enterprise-D Sensor Systems encompass both the Port Sensor Assemblies (primary tactical sensors) and the Secondary Sensor Array (backup system in Main Engineering). During the Romulan crisis in Tin Man, Geordi La Forge extracts isolinear chips from the Secondary Sensor Array to temporarily restore the Port Sensor Assemblies, enabling the crew to detect the Romulan warship. This jury-rigged repair—assisted by Russell—partially restores long-range sensor functionality, though it permanently disables the secondary array. The chips, described as compact optical modules, are critical to the temporary restoration of sensor capabilities, directly supporting Worf's intercept confirmation and Riker's tactical efforts. The systems are located in Main Engineering and interact with the USS Enterprise-D Computer and Geordi La Forge as key operators.
